/*
main.cpp
Copyright (C) 2008-2009 somebody
Copyright (C) 2009 yellow wood goblin
SPDX-License-Identifier: GPL-3.0-or-later
*/
#include <nds.h>
#include <string.h>
#include "../../share/fifotool.h"
#include "../../share/memtool.h"
#ifdef __cplusplus
extern "C" {
#endif
extern void swiSwitchToGBAModeFixed(); // This is broken in libnds since 2008. Not fixed until libnds2 which this project isn't using yet.
void __libnds_exit(int rc) {}
#ifdef __cplusplus
}
#endif
void VblankHandler(void) {
inputGetAndSend();
}
#define PM_NDSLITE_ADR (4)
#define PM_CONTROL2_REG (16)
#define PM_CONTROL2_RESET (1)
#define PM_NDSLITE_ISLITE BIT(6)
#define PM_NDSLITE_BRIGHTNESS(x) ((x & 0x03) << 0)
#define PM_NDSLITE_BRIGHTNESS_MASK (PM_NDSLITE_BRIGHTNESS(3))
static u32 getSystem(void) {
static u32 dsGen = 0;
if (!dsGen) {
dsGen = 1; // default ds phat
if (readPowerManagement(PM_NDSLITE_ADR) & PM_NDSLITE_ISLITE) dsGen++; // dslite and dsi
if (readPowerManagement(PM_NDSLITE_ADR) == readPowerManagement(5)) dsGen++; // dslite
}
return dsGen;
}
static void prepairResetTT() {
memcpy(__NDSHeader->arm7destination, *(void* volatile*)0x02FFFE00, __NDSHeader->arm7binarySize);
}
static void prepairReset() {
// enable sound
if (2 == getSystem())
writePowerManagement(PM_CONTROL_REG,
(readPowerManagement(PM_CONTROL_REG) & ~PM_SOUND_MUTE) | PM_SOUND_AMP);
// disble rtc irq, on some games enabled rtc irq caused tearing.
uint8 command[2];
command[0] = WRITE_STATUS_REG2;
command[1] = 0x00;
rtcTransaction(command, 2, 0, 0);
REG_POWERCNT |= POWER_SOUND;
// reset DMA
zeroMemory((void*)0x40000B0, 0x30);
REG_IME = IME_DISABLE;
REG_IE = 0;
REG_IF = ~0;
// instruct arm9 to reset
*((vu32*)0x02FFFE04) = MENU_MSG_ARM7_READY_BOOT;
swiDelay(1);
}
static void brightnessNext(void) {
u8 data = readPowerManagement(PM_NDSLITE_ADR);
if (0 == (data & PM_NDSLITE_ISLITE)) // this is not a DS Lite machine
return;
u8 level = data & PM_NDSLITE_BRIGHTNESS_MASK;
level++;
data &= ~PM_NDSLITE_BRIGHTNESS_MASK;
data |= PM_NDSLITE_BRIGHTNESS(level);
writePowerManagement(PM_NDSLITE_ADR, data);
}
static void brightnessSet(u8 level) {
u8 data = readPowerManagement(PM_NDSLITE_ADR);
if (0 == (data & PM_NDSLITE_ISLITE)) // this is not a DS Lite machine
return;
data &= ~PM_NDSLITE_BRIGHTNESS_MASK;
data |= PM_NDSLITE_BRIGHTNESS(level);
writePowerManagement(PM_NDSLITE_ADR, data);
}
static u8 brightnessGet(void) {
u8 data = readPowerManagement(PM_NDSLITE_ADR);
if (0 == (data & PM_NDSLITE_ISLITE)) // this is not a DS Lite machine
return 0;
return data & PM_NDSLITE_BRIGHTNESS_MASK;
}
static void menuValue32Handler(u32 value, void* data) {
switch (value) {
case MENU_MSG_GBA: {
u32 ii = 0;
if (PersonalData->gbaScreen)
ii = (1 * PM_BACKLIGHT_BOTTOM) | PM_SOUND_AMP;
else
ii = (1 * PM_BACKLIGHT_TOP) | PM_SOUND_AMP;
writePowerManagement(PM_CONTROL_REG, ii);
swiChangeSoundBias(0, 0x400);
swiSwitchToGBAModeFixed();
} break;
case MENU_MSG_ARM7_REBOOT_TT:
prepairResetTT();
case MENU_MSG_ARM7_REBOOT:
prepairReset();
swiSoftReset();
break;
case MENU_MSG_BRIGHTNESS_NEXT:
brightnessNext();
break;
case MENU_MSG_SYSTEM:
fifoSendValue32(FIFO_USER_02, getSystem());
break;
case MENU_MSG_BRIGHTNESS_GET:
fifoSendValue32(FIFO_USER_01, brightnessGet());
break;
case MENU_MSG_BRIGHTNESS_SET0:
case MENU_MSG_BRIGHTNESS_SET1:
case MENU_MSG_BRIGHTNESS_SET2:
case MENU_MSG_BRIGHTNESS_SET3:
brightnessSet(value & 3);
break;
case MENU_MSG_SHUTDOWN:
if (2 == getSystem())
writePowerManagement(PM_CONTROL2_REG,
readPowerManagement(PM_CONTROL2_REG) | PM_CONTROL2_RESET);
else
systemShutDown();
default:
break;
}
}
int main() {
// switch on backlight on both screens
writePowerManagement(PM_CONTROL_REG, readPowerManagement(PM_CONTROL_REG) | PM_BACKLIGHT_BOTTOM |
PM_BACKLIGHT_TOP);
// read User Settings from firmware
readUserSettings();
irqInit();
fifoInit();
touchInit();
// Start the RTC tracking IRQ
initClockIRQ();
fifoSetValue32Handler(FIFO_USER_01, menuValue32Handler, 0);
installSystemFIFO();
irqSet(IRQ_VBLANK, VblankHandler);
irqEnable(IRQ_VBLANK | IRQ_NETWORK);
if (isDSiMode() && REG_SNDEXTCNT != 0) {
i2cWriteRegister(0x4A, 0x12, 0x00); // Press power-button for auto-reset
i2cWriteRegister(0x4A, 0x70, 0x01); // Bootflag = Warmboot/SkipHealthSafety
}
while (true) swiWaitForVBlank();
}
